Tariq,

An idea to generate traffic (can apply to other cases) is to send pings,
and using extended commands set the timeout to 0 sec, and size of 1,500
bytes. The router will then send packets as fast as he can (depends on
the platform).

Tariq Sharif wrote:
>
> I'm trying to test ISDN BRI as backup for serial interface with "backup
> interface bri0" & "backup load 50 30" commands. Any ideas on how to
> simulate above 50% load on the serial line to test if BRI kicks in?
